What you'll do

  • Preparing site civil engineering plans for commercial, industrial, utility, and infrastructure development projects.
  • Site layout, grading design, utility coordination, access and circulation planning, erosion control measures, and preparation of permit and construction documents.
  • Working closely with clients, permitting agencies, stormwater designers, and utility providers to develop fully coordinated plans that meet regulatory requirements and progress from entitlement and permitting through Issued-for-Construction (IFC) plan development and construction support.
  • Serving as a senior technical resource and technical advisor for the team.
  • Providing specialized technical input to studies and design for specific areas of expertise.
  • Developing study and design procedures to facilitate high quality cost effective work by others.
  • Participating in interdisciplinary review of project deliverables.
  • Developing construction cost estimates and estimates of technical efforts for projects.
  • Using expertise in all steps of completing discipline component of PS&E package.
  • Performing quality control review of design calculations or drawings.
  • Preparing technical specification sections.
  • Providing input to the development of engineering budget and schedule to meet requirements.
  • Leading and mentoring junior engineers and technicians in complex civil engineering projects.
  • Collaborating with project managers to ensure timely delivery of high-quality deliverables.
  • Conducting site visits and field investigations to assess project feasibility and environmental impact.
  • Developing and implementing innovative solutions to complex engineering challenges.
  • Ensuring compliance with local, state, and federal regulations in all project phases.
  • Representing the company in client meetings and professional conferences to present technical findings and project updates.
